Norman JORDAN Obituary

Of Rolleston Christchurch, passed away peacefully on March 16, 2026; in his 88th year. Dearly cherished husband of the late Janet Francis (née McLees), much loved father and father-in-law of Allan and Gina, Anne Marie and Steve, Wendy and Tony Bradley, Mark and Karen. Wonderful Grandad of Cameron, Chloe, Max, Thomas, Angelina, Libby, Tessa, Anna and Kelly. Beloved eldest brother, of the 10 Jordan siblings, nephews and nieces of Invercargill origin, and brother-in-law of Maryann.

Norman holds a special place in our hearts forever.

The family wish to acknowledge the staff at Christchurch Hospital, Burwood Hospital and George Manning Lifecare and Village, for their exceptional care and attention to Norman in recent weeks. Messages to the Jordan family, c/- PO Box 111-01, Christchurch 8443. A private family and friends celebration of Norman's life will be held in the coming weeks in the Hokitika area, venue to be confirmed.
